Defining the "Chad Face"
The "Chad Face" in anime is a specific aesthetic that embodies masculine strength and confidence. It's characterized by a combination of features that project power and dominance, often associated with strong, stoic, and capable characters.
The Power of a Strong Jawline
A strong jawline is the cornerstone of the "Chad Face." It signifies a powerful build, a determined spirit, and an unyielding will. In anime, a well-defined jawline instantly conveys strength and masculinity, making the character appear more imposing and commanding.
The sharp angles of a strong jawline create a sense of decisiveness and purpose, reflecting the character's unwavering resolve. It's a visual cue that this individual is not one to be trifled with, someone who will stand their ground and face any challenge head-on. This is why strong jawlines are often associated with characters who are physically powerful, skilled fighters, or leaders who inspire confidence in others.
The absence of a strong jawline, on the other hand, can often indicate weakness or a lack of determination. Characters with softer jawlines might be seen as more passive, less confident, or even cowardly. This is not to say that characters without strong jawlines are inherently bad, but their visual appearance can subconsciously influence our perception of their personality and abilities.
In the context of anime, the strong jawline becomes a powerful visual shorthand for the character's inner strength. It's a visual cue that tells us this character is not to be underestimated, that they possess the physical and mental fortitude to overcome any obstacle. It's a subtle yet impactful detail that adds depth and complexity to the character's visual identity.
The Importance of Piercing Eyes
Piercing eyes are another defining characteristic of the "Chad Face" in anime. They are more than just a visual detail; they serve as a powerful window into the character's soul, conveying their intensity, focus, and unwavering determination.
Often depicted with sharp, narrowed pupils and a steely glint, piercing eyes project an aura of authority and command. They convey a sense of unwavering focus, suggesting that the character is always on the alert, ready to react instantly to any threat. These eyes hold a depth of emotion, often communicating unspoken thoughts and intentions, adding a layer of complexity to the character's persona.
Piercing eyes are not just about physical appearance; they contribute to the character's overall aura. They can inspire fear in opponents, command respect from allies, and even reveal hidden depths of the character's personality. For example, a character with piercing eyes may be a skilled strategist, a master of deception, or possess a hidden vulnerability that only those who truly know them can see.
The intensity of these eyes is further emphasized through their color. Deep, penetrating hues like crimson red, piercing blue, or emerald green are often associated with characters who are particularly strong or powerful. These colors amplify the eyes' impact, drawing the viewer's attention to their intensity and making them even more memorable.
In conclusion, piercing eyes in anime are not merely a cosmetic detail. They are a powerful tool used to convey a character's strength, determination, and often their hidden complexities. They are a critical component of the "Chad Face," adding depth and intrigue to the character's persona and further emphasizing their masculine power and dominance.

Examples of "Chad Face" Anime Characters
The "Chad Face" is a recurring theme in anime, and numerous iconic characters embody its characteristics. Here are a few examples that demonstrate the visual power of this archetype⁚
Goku (Dragon Ball)⁚ Goku, the protagonist of Dragon Ball, is a prime example of a "Chad Face." His strong jawline, piercing eyes, and determined chin are unmistakable signs of his unwavering resolve and incredible strength.
Naruto Uzumaki (Naruto)⁚ Naruto, the titular hero of the Naruto series, embodies the "Chad Face" through his fierce determination and unwavering belief in himself. His strong jawline and intense gaze convey his unwavering spirit and his relentless pursuit of his goals.
Levi Ackerman (Attack on Titan)⁚ Levi, the stoic and formidable captain of the Survey Corps in Attack on Titan, is another classic example. His sharp features, including a strong jawline and piercing eyes, reflect his unmatched combat prowess and his unwavering loyalty to his comrades.
Ichigo Kurosaki (Bleach)⁚ Ichigo, the protagonist of Bleach, embodies the "Chad Face" with his powerful physique and resolute spirit. His piercing eyes and strong jawline communicate his determination to protect his friends and family.
Saitama (One Punch Man)⁚ Saitama, the powerful hero of One Punch Man, is a more comedic example of the "Chad Face." Despite his seemingly mundane appearance, his strong jawline and confident gaze hint at his incredible strength and the power he possesses.
These are just a few examples of the many anime characters who embody the "Chad Face." Their visual features, combined with their personalities and actions, create a powerful archetype that resonates with audiences worldwide.
